ErbB-3 Antibody (RTJ.2) is a mouse monoclonal IgG2b kappa light chain antibody raised against the cytoplasmic domain of human ErbB-3, a crucial member of the ErbB receptor tyrosine kinase family. ErbB-3 mouse monoclonal antibody (RTJ.2) recognizes an epitope within the cytoplasmic region and demonstrates broad species cross-reactivity, detecting ErbB-3 in mouse, rat, bovine, porcine, and human samples through Western blotting (WB), immunoprecipitation (IP), immunofluorescence (IF), immunohistochemistry on paraffin-embedded sections (IHCP), and flow cytometry (FCM) applications. Anti-ErbB-3 monoclonal antibody (RTJ.2) is available in non-conjugated form and multiple conjugated forms including agarose, horseradish peroxidase (HRP), phycoerythrin (PE), fluorescein isothiocyanate (FITC), and various Alexa Fluor® conjugates, offering versatility for diverse experimental needs. ErbB-3, also known as FERLK, HER3, LCCS2, MDA-BF-1, VSCN1, erbB3-S, and ERBB3, maintains precise localization at the plasma membrane, where ErbB-3 orchestrates sophisticated cellular signaling networks. This strategic positioning enables ErbB-3 to respond to ligands like heregulin and form either homodimers or heterodimers with other family members, particularly ErbB-2 (HER2). These dimerization events trigger crucial downstream signaling cascades, notably the phosphoinositide 3-kinase (PI3K) pathway, which regulates cell growth, survival, and differentiation. The clinical significance of ErbB-3 becomes particularly evident in cancer biology, where ErbB-3 overexpression frequently occurs in various carcinomas, including human mammary tumors. This dysregulation enhances oncogenic processes and contributes to therapeutic resistance.
